无法再与ubuntu

时间:2018-01-18 14:14:47

标签: react-native expo

我一直在我的主计算机上运行一个反应原生项目大约一周,这是Ubuntu。有一些重装问题后,我尝试在我的macbook上运行,这一直运行正常。但是,我现在无法在我的Ubuntu上连接我的expo客户端,这就是我在这里要解决的问题。

发生的是我运​​行npm start并且它正常启动。当我扫描QR码时,它没有加载,并且在底部的“查看错误日志”中显示Uncaught Error: Packager is not running at http://192.168.1.4:19001我还尝试输入它建议我可以输入的exp://192.168.1.4:19000地址作为网址而不是扫描QR码。这也给了我同样的错误。

我注意到端口是不同的,但即使在19000年投放时它也说包装器在19001年没有运行,这让我感到困惑。

这一切都是在我第一次在我的macbook上运行expo之后开始发生的,我认为这与这个错误有关,但是我不能把它绑在一起 - 也许它与它没有任何关系它。我试着关掉我的macbook,关掉我的ubunut,关掉我的手机,关掉我的路由器,然后躲在壁橱里5分钟。

在我的路由器,Ubuntu和手机重新启动并让我的Ubuntu上运行expo packager后,尝试通过手机上的expo客户端连接时仍然存在同样的错误。这个错误并不是临时性的 - 它似乎就是其中一个会消失的,但是现在已经有一个星期了同样的错误。

有什么想法吗?

编辑:我尝试的另一件事是通过更改package.json中的脚本来更改我的expo服务器运行的端口。我已尝试更改为PORT=19001 react-native-scripts startreact-native-scripts start --port 19001,但这些都没有在启动后根据服务器输出地址更改端口。

0 个答案:

没有答案